GDB does not understand well the bit field.

(gdb) b main
Breakpoint 1 at 0x804839a: file test.c, line 23.
(gdb) r
Starting program: /home/ahalder/test/a.out 

Breakpoint 1, main (argc=1, argv=0xbffff474) at test.c:23
23      return (SUCCESS);
(gdb) ptype bf
type = struct BitField_t {
    unsigned int f1 : 1;
    unsigned int f7 : 7;
}
(gdb) ptype bf.f1
type = unsigned int
(gdb) ptype bf.f7
type = unsigned int
(gdb) p sizeof(bf)
$1 = 4
(gdb) p sizeof(bf.f1)
$2 = 4
(gdb) p sizeof(bf.f7)
$3 = 4
(gdb)
